What is the average score for 18 holes of golf?
Average Score According to the National Golf Foundation, the average 18-hole score for the average golfer is about 100. This hasn’t changed in several decades. The statistics are surprising to some golf experts, especially considering the technological improvements to clubs and balls.
What percentage of golfers can break 90?
What Percentage of Golfers can Break 90? Data collected by the United States Golf Association shows that 73.4% of golfers have a handicap of 17.9 or better. This means that 73.4% of golfers can regularly break 90.

What is the rarest shot in golf?
condor
First of all, have you even heard of a condor? We’re not talking about the bird (a vulture), but the absolute rarest shot in golf. It’s a “1” on a par 5, which believe it or not, has actually happened a handful of times. As of late, there have been 5 recorded condors in history.

Has anyone hit a condor in golf?
A condor was scored without cutting over a dogleg by Mike Crean at Green Valley Ranch Golf Club in Denver, Colorado, in 2002, when he holed his drive at the 517 yard par-5 9th. This is the longest hole-in-one on record.

What is a turkey in golf?
Three consecutive birdies during one round of golf.

Is there a par 6 in golf?
The USGA guidelines are such that any hole 691 yards and longer from the back tees or 591 and longer from the ladies’ tees can be considered a par 6. “You have to design it so it’s not something golfers dread,” said Bill Ward Jr., designer of Meadow Farm’s longest hole, as well as a couple of other par 6 holes.
